Moonlight Bay

Waiting in the shifting sands, across a moonlight bay.
One can only whisper the say.
To dream, to wonder, to imagine, to love.
The whispers of a moonlight bay.
I sang of no sorrows,
I dreamed of no fears,
I danced of my joyous of souls.
To dream, to wonder, to imagine, to love.
The Whispers of a Moonlight Bay
